Windows 10 SMS 服务:关键组件、集成与配置详解

Windows 10 SMS 服务详解

Windows 10 的 SMS(System Management Server)服务是微软系统管理框架的一部分,主要用于企业环境中对客户端进行管理和部署。该服务通过 Microsoft System Center Configuration Manager (SCCM) 实现,支持远程管理、软件分发、硬件Inventory等功能。SMS 服务在服务器、VPS和主机环境中扮演着重要角色,尤其适用于需要集中管理大量设备的场景。其工作原理基于客户端-服务器架构,客户端软件(SMS Client)安装在目标设备上,与 SMS 服务器进行通信,执行管理任务。

SMS 服务的关键组件

Windows 10 SMS 服务:关键组件、集成与配置详解

SMS 服务由多个关键组件构成,每个组件都有其特定功能。首先是 SMS 服务器,它是整个系统的核心,负责存储配置数据、管理客户端连接和执行管理任务。其次是 SMS 站点,站点是 SMS 服务器的地理或逻辑分组,用于管理特定区域的客户端。再者是 SMS 客户端,安装在目标设备上,负责接收和执行来自 SMS 服务器的指令。最后是 SMS 提供器,提供器负责从不同来源(如 Active Directory、WMI)获取数据,并将其传递给 SMS 服务器。

SMS 服务与 SCCM 的集成

SMS 服务与 SCCM(System Center Configuration Manager)深度集成,SCCM 是微软最新的系统管理解决方案,继承了 SMS 的核心功能并进行了扩展。SCCM 提供更强大的软件分发、设备管理和合规性监控能力。在部署 SCCM 时,SMS 服务通常会作为底层基础设施存在,SCCM 的许多功能依赖于 SMS 的基础服务。例如,软件分发任务需要 SMS 站点来传输文件,客户端状态报告也需要通过 SMS 服务器进行汇总。

SMS 服务在服务器环境中的应用

在服务器环境中,SMS 服务主要用于集中管理大量服务器和虚拟机。通过 SCCM,管理员可以远程部署操作系统、更新补丁和配置设置。例如,在 VPS 群体中,使用 SMS 服务可以批量安装 Windows Server 或 Linux 发行版,并自动配置网络设置和安全策略。此外,SMS 服务还可以用于监控服务器性能,收集硬件和软件Inventory,确保所有服务器符合企业标准。

SMS 服务与网络架构的配合

SMS 服务需要与网络架构紧密配合才能高效运行。首先,SMS 服务器和站点必须能够被客户端访问,因此网络带宽和延迟需要满足要求。其次,DNS 解析必须准确,客户端才能找到正确的 SMS 服务器。在分布式环境中,可以使用多站点架构来提高可靠性和性能。例如,在一个跨国公司中,可以在每个地区部署 SMS 站点,减少数据传输的延迟,提高管理效率。

SMS 服务与域控制的关联

SMS 服务与 Active Directory 域服务密切相关,许多管理任务依赖于域环境的支持。例如,当使用 SCCM 进行用户和设备管理时,需要将客户端计算机加入域,以便进行身份验证和授权。通过组策略对象(GPO),可以配置 SMS 客户端的设置,如自动更新和远程控制。此外,SMS 服务还可以与域控制器协同工作,实现设备发现和合规性检查。

如何配置 SMS 服务

配置 SMS 服务需要多个步骤,首先需要在 Windows Server 上安装 SCCM 功能。安装完成后,需要创建 SMS 站点,并配置站点参数。例如,设置站点名称、IP 地址和子网。接下来,需要配置 SMS 提供器,确保能够从 Active Directory 或其他数据源获取信息。最后,需要安装 SMS 客户端软件,并在客户端计算机上注册。以下是一个简单的命令示例,用于安装 SCCM 功能:

Install-WindowsFeature SMS-Configuration, SMS-Client

SMS 服务的安全注意事项

在使用 SMS 服务时,安全是一个重要考虑因素。首先,需要确保 SMS 服务器和站点受到防火墙保护,防止未经授权的访问。其次,应该使用加密通信,避免敏感数据在传输过程中被截获。此外,需要定期更新 SMS 服务和 SCCM 的补丁,防止安全漏洞。最后,可以使用角色基于访问控制(RBAC)来限制对 SMS 服务的访问,确保只有授权用户才能执行管理任务。

Q: Windows 10 SMS 服务如何与 VPS 管理系统集成?

A: Windows 10 SMS 服务可以通过 SCCM 与 VPS 管理系统集成。首先,需要在 VPS 上安装 SMS 客户端,并将其注册到 SMS 服务器。然后,可以使用 SCCM 创建部署任务,远程安装操作系统或应用程序。此外,SMS 服务还可以监控 VPS 的状态,收集性能数据,确保所有 VPS 符合企业标准。通过这种方式,管理员可以集中管理大量 VPS,提高运维效率。

Q: 在使用 SMS 服务时,如何优化网络性能?

A: 优化 SMS 服务的网络性能需要考虑多个因素。首先,确保网络带宽足够支持大量客户端连接,避免网络拥堵。其次,可以使用多站点架构来减少数据传输的延迟。此外,可以配置 SMS 站点参数,如数据同步间隔和缓存大小,以提高响应速度。最后,使用网络监控工具定期检查网络状态,及时发现并解决网络问题。

Q: 如何确保 SMS 服务与 Active Directory 的集成安全?

A: 确保 SMS 服务与 Active Directory 的集成安全需要采取多项措施。首先,使用加密通信(如 TLS)保护数据传输。其次,配置 Active Directory 的访问控制策略,限制对 SMS 相关数据的访问。此外,定期审计 Active Directory 的日志,检测异常活动。最后,使用多因素认证来增强安全性,防止未经授权的访问。